### Clock Skew on Build Agents

The Hollowpine agent pool drifted up to 40 seconds apart last week, causing artifact timestamps to sort incorrectly. All agents now sync against the internal time service every five minutes; skew over two seconds triggers an alert. Verification runs are stamped with the trace token below.

session token of kahog-bahif = htk9_f63daec35

Alert: Flaky integration tests in the Tollgate payments service. The settlement-flow suite intermittently fails on CI due to a race between the mock ledger startup and the first charge request. Retries mask the issue roughly 80% of the time, so green builds are not trustworthy. Do not disable the suite; quarantine individual tests via the flake registry instead. Triage steps, known failure signatures, and ownership history are documented on the internal page below.

wiki page, bawig-yawep: https://jenkins.nelvrotech.local/ticket/build/projects/view/view/pages/view/a285c2b5588ad4f337d9b5f2

14:22 — Postmortem timeline, Hollowpine wiki access incident. Role sync job pushed a stale mapping; editors across three spaces were downgraded to read-only. On-call reverted the mapping snapshot and re-ran the sync, restoring access by 14:41. Root cause: cache not busted after role schema change. For correlation, the affected deploy is identified by the token below.

session token of bajeg-bajop = htk4_6c57